About LGBTQ+ Local Officials
One of NLC’s six constituency groups, the LGBTQ+ Local Officials (LGBTQ+LO) group encourages the active involvement and participation of Gay, Lesbian, Bisexual, Transgender and Queer municipal officials and provides a forum to network and share best practices.
LGBTQ+LO is a caucus within NLC that provides municipal officials who identify and ally with the LGBTQ+LO community to connect with their colleagues in a forum to share ideas and develop leadership experience.

Established in 1993, LGBTQ+LO serves as a vehicle for members to discuss problems and explore solutions, debate policy issues, and contribute to the success of American cities and towns such as discrimination on the basis of sexual orientation and the disproportionate impact of the pandemic on the LGBTQ+ community. The group meets twice a year in person and hosts a variety of webinars and programs throughout the year.
The LGBTQ+LO Board of Directors is elected every two years at NLC’s City Summit by the group’s membership. For information about Board nominations and an application form, see the membership section below.

About NLC Constituency Groups
NLC Constituency Groups give local elected officials a space to express themselves and advocate for the needs of their community. They reflect the diverse interests and backgrounds of NLC members and contribute to leadership development, policy formulation, advocacy and program activities.
